He's one of my favorite new cores...second to smolderdash.
I went with the hog path on my regular and wolf path on my legendary. Go Hog path. So much funner. He's essentially great at two scenerios - lots of bad guys at once or one tough bad guy. He doesn't do well against shields either - his strength is organized and well timed chaos...charge up 5 birds, let them fly, call out wolf, hop on hog, start charging up again, and then mash birds till everything is dead. Now it is super hard after a while to tell what exactly is going on truth be told - due to the birds attacking twice, and filling up the screen with green lantern'd creatures...but it's fun. In terms of overall strength, of the new cores he's is 'meh'. His movement is slow, slower on the hog, he gets out damaged and by bumbleblast who functions similar but his 'hog' while not as damaging, is easier to use and is spam-able. He dosn't have the raw DPS of say a Smolderdash or the sheer effectiveness of Pop thorn. He's not as 'invulnerable' as Star Strike, yet you control both kind of similar - that organized chaos so to speak. I'll take him over Slobbertooth any day of the week - easily the worst new character. I'd wager he's more effective than both Grim Creeper and *the rollerblade chick...name is eluding me*. so with the released cores he's pretty much middle of the pack in terms of effectiveness (though the early years are HARD for him, his damage without upgrades is HORRIBLE). enjoying him is more a playstyle and theme thing. - Unreall |

I like him, but he moves slow.
I picked the boar path, and he just plows through groups of enemies. He does have issues with shielded enemies, but proper planning takes care of that. For life I still prefer stealth elf or bumble blast, but that's me. So to recap Pros: high damage to groups Fire and forget attacks. Diversion tactics with the wolf. Cons: slow, especially on the boar. Slight struggle on shielded enemies. |
